1. 在CMD窗口下输下:chcp 65001 确定
2. 在命令行标题栏上点击右键,选择【属性】 -【字体】,将字体修改为【Lucida Console】 确定
完成后再通过 adb shell 进入sqlite3,select一把乱码解决
windows 7 测试有效
3. Windows中的字符集
chcp 936
1. adb shell
2. chmod 777 /data/data/com.envision.challenger.activity/databases/imchart.db
chmod 777 /data/data/com.envision.challenger.activity/databases
3. sqlite3 /data/data/com.envision.challenger.activity/databases/imchart.db
4. sqlite3 命令:
.help
.table 列出对应数据库下的所有表名;
另外,".tables"命令后也可以跟一参数,它是一个pattern,这样命令就只列出表名和该参数匹配的表。
.dump to print out the contents of a table
.schema to print the SQL CREATE statement for an existing table.
".schema"命令可以包含一个参数,它是一个pattern,用于对表进行过滤,这时只会显示满足条件的表和所有索引的SQL语句。
.exit quite
.indices 列出指定表的所有indices(索引)。第一个参数为表的名字。
http://mobile.51cto.com/android-320675_1.htm
sqlite3 8种不同的方式显示查询返回的结果:"csv", "column", "html", "insert", "line", "list","tabs", "tcl".
你可以通过.mode来设置显示的方式。默认的是"list"方式,这时返回结果的一条记录显示一行,每列的内容之间用设定的分隔符隔开,
你可以通过".separator"来设置"list"模式下的分隔符。比如我们想把", "作为分隔符:
可以通过".header"命令可以设置是否显示头(头包括第一行,列名,第二行,分隔行)。
1. 在CMD窗口下输下:chcp 65001 确定
2. 在命令行标题栏上点击右键,选择【属性】 -【字体】,将字体修改为【Lucida Console】 确定
完成后再通过 adb shell 进入sqlite3,select一把乱码解决
windows 7 测试有效
3. Windows中的字符集
chcp 936
相关推荐
adb shell chmod 755 /system/bin/sqlite3 ``` 3. 确保所有依赖库也已经安装在设备上。这可能涉及到libsqlite3.so和其他相关库。如果`sqlite3_old_less_than_android4.0`文件是一个包含所有必要依赖的自包含包,...
adb_shell 命令大全 adb shell 是 Android 调试桥(Android Debug Bridge)的一部分,提供了许多实用的命令来帮助开发者调试和测试 Android 应用...这个命令将访问 SQLite3 数据库,包括创建、删除和管理数据库文件。
6. **通过远程shell端运行SQLite3连接数据库**: `adb shell sqlite3 /data/data/package_name/databases/database_name.db`命令可以打开SQLite3数据库。 ```sh adb shell sqlite3 /data/data/...
此外,Android SDK提供了一个叫做`adb shell sqlite3`的命令,可以直接在adb命令行中与设备上的SQLite数据库交互,但该版本可能不适用于所有Android版本,因此,从特定版本的AVD中提取并使用的SQLite3可执行文件可能...
adb 操作命令详解 Android Debug Bridge(ADB)...10. 获取设备的 ID 和序列号:adb get-product adb get-serialno adb shell sqlite3 ADB 是一个功能强大且实用的工具,可以帮助我们更好地管理和调试 Android 设备。
使用 ADB 工具,可以访问数据库 SQLite3,命令为:`adb shell sqlite3`。 ADB 工具提供了多种功能,帮助开发者管理和调试 Android 设备或模拟器。了解 ADB 工具的使用方法,可以提高开发效率和质量。
- 使用 `adb shell sqlite3` 命令访问 SQLite 数据库。 ``` adb shell sqlite3 <数据库名> ``` 7. **启动应用** - 使用 `am` 命令启动应用或执行其他操作。 ``` am start -a android.intent.action.VIEW -d...
- 使用`adb shell sqlite3`命令可以访问设备上的SQLite数据库。例如:`adb shell sqlite3 /data/data/com.example.app/databases/mydb.db`可以打开指定数据库。 通过以上介绍可以看出,ADB是一个功能强大的工具,...
通过`adb shell sqlite3 <database_path>`可以直接在设备上操作SQLite数据库,执行SQL查询或修改。 #### 二、高级技巧与注意事项 - 在使用ADB进行设备管理时,确保设备已开启USB调试模式。 - 对于频繁使用的ADB...
adb shell sqlite3 /data/data/<package_name>/databases/ ``` ### 10. **Monkey测试** Monkey是Android的自动化测试工具,它可以随机生成用户事件,模拟用户对应用的使用: ``` adb shell am start -n ...
开发者可以通过`adb shell sqlite3`进入设备上的SQLite数据库,执行查询、修改和分析数据的操作。 总结一下,这个“常用不同操作系统adb工具”压缩包提供了全面的Android设备调试解决方案,覆盖了三大主流操作系统...
- `adb shell sqlite3`:在设备上直接操作SQLite数据库。 - `adb monkey`:模拟用户随机事件,用于测试应用的稳定性。 总的来说,ADB是一个强大的工具,它简化了开发者与Android设备之间的交互,极大地提高了开发...
5. **SQLite3数据库操作**:在adb shell中,可以使用`sqlite3`命令来管理Android设备上的SQLite数据库。例如,`.dump`用于显示表的内容,`.schema`展示表的创建语句。通过`adb shell sqlite3 <database_path>`,你...
29. 访问数据库 SQLite3:adb shell sqlite3#cd system/sd/data 使用该命令可以访问 Android 设备的 SQLite 数据库。 通过这些命令,我们可以更好地管理和控制 Android 模拟器或设备,并且可以对其进行充分的测试...
- adb shell sqlite3:连接到设备的SQLite数据库进行操作。 以上是ADB工具的一些基础但非常实用的指令,开发者在日常的Android应用测试与调试中会频繁使用到这些命令。通过ADB,可以对Android设备进行诸如安装应用...
可以使用ADB通过远程shell命令运行SQLite3来连接和操作设备上的数据库: ```bash adb shell sqlite3 <databasePath> ``` 例如,查询数据库表: ```bash adb shell sqlite3 /data/data/...
adb shell sqlite3 <数据库路径> ``` **功能描述**:此命令可用于在Android设备上直接操作SQLite数据库。例如,要查询位于`/data/data/com.example.app/databases/app.db`的数据库,可以执行: ``` adb shell sqlite...
7. **SQLite数据库操作**:通过`adb shell sqlite3`,你可以连接并操作设备上的SQLite数据库。 8. **Monkey测试**:`adb shell monkey`是Android的一种自动化测试工具,它可以生成随机用户事件流来测试应用的稳定性...
- **执行sqlite3**:现在可以通过adb shell进入设备的命令行,然后运行 `/data/local/tmp/sqlite3` 来启动sqlite3命令行工具。 4. **注意事项**: - 需要开启USB调试模式才能使用adb连接设备。 - 操作系统权限:...